Find the center-radius form of the equation of the circle described. Then graph the circle. Center (0,0), radius 8
Pani-rosa [81]
If the center is (0, 0), then there is no side to side or up or down motion. The center is at the origin. The standard form of a circle is (x-h)^2 + (y-k)^2 = r^2. Your h and your k are both 0's, so just fill in and square the radius:
x^2 + y^2 = 64

What is the little t in Torricelli’s law
svp [43]
In its simplest form, Torricelli's law states that water in a tank will escape through a (small) hole in the bottom with the same speed that it would attain falling from the same height to the level of the hole. ... velocity, g is the acceleration due to gravity, and h is the height of the fluid in the container. Write an equation that illustrates a number with two decimal places multiplied by a number with one decimal place. The product h
Vilka [71]

Step-by-step explanation:

Let the number with two decimal places be 1.23

Let the number with one decimal place be 4.5

Then 1.23 multiplied by 4.5

= 1.23 × 4.5

= 5.535

The result has more than two nonzero digits.

Note: When you multiply two decimal numbers, the decimal place(s) of the result is the addition of the decimal places of each of the numbers being multiplied.
